    He is a classic Trump retweet lie- The article claims 2.5mm mail-in ballots were counted but only 1.8mm sent out.


    However, on Oct 30, the Pennsylvania Sec of State said 2.2 mm mail-in ballots had already been returned which were 73% of the the total sent (3mm) ....

    Team Trump tried an identical tactic in Wisconsin claiming more votes than registered voters. That was the case if they used 2016 registration rolls, but the total registered voters exploded in 2020.

    Larry Tribe and other constitutional lawyers having argued clearly the constitution use of 'grant' a pardon does apply to oneself. So Trump's best bet is for him to resign, have Pence serve the remainder of the term and grant him a pardon. It would also give him the excuse not to attend the inauguration since Pence would get the call.

    Ford's pardoning of Nixon is special in Ford thought the only way for the country to heal was to grant Nixon a pardon and put the matter behind us. He was probably right, and Nixon cooperated by essentially disappearing from public for the remainder of his life.

    With Trump, you will not get him to disappear. In fact, you'd expect him to thumb his nose at the law every chance he gets.
    Therefore, whether he gets a pardon or not, is moot. The real jeopardy Trump faces is at the state level where pardon power does not apply. If anything, it will just invigorate the state AG effort to investigate him on tax charges. Also, by pardoning Flynn and others, Trump potentially puts himself in jeopardy since they have no excuse no to cooperate. His children will also be open to state fraud charges.
